Что такое криптография: цели, задачи и сферы применения

Что такое криптография: цели, задачи и сферы применения

Криптография составляет собой науку о приёмах обеспечения данных от незаконного доступа. Ключевая задача криптографии кроется в обеспечении секретности данных при их пересылке и хранении. Профессионалы разрабатывают математические алгоритмы, которые конвертируют первоначальное сообщение в криптованный формат.

Современная криптография выполняет четыре главные вопросы. Первая проблема — поддержание конфиденциальности, когда только допущенные клиенты обретают проникновение к материалу. Вторая цель связана с проверкой источника. Третья цель затрагивает целостности сведений, обеспечивая, что 1хбет не было модифицировано при передаче. Четвёртая цель — невозможность отречения от создания сообщения.

Направления использования криптографии покрывают разнообразие направлений деятельности. Банковский отрасль применяет 1xbet для защиты экономических транзакций и частных сведений. Правительственные учреждения используют криптографические методы для поддержания защищённости закрытой информации. Интернет-коммерция базируется на шифрование при выполнении платежей и обеспечении информации покупателей.

Основные понятия: ключ, шифр, открытые и защищённые данные

Ключ представляет собой тайный параметр, который применяется в методе криптования для преобразования данных. Длина ключа вычисляется в битах и напрямую влияет на устойчивость охраны. Нынешние системы задействуют ключи размером от 128 до 256 бит.

Шифр символизирует алгоритм преобразования исходных сведений в нечитаемый формат. Процедура шифрования обращает ясный сообщение в комбинацию знаков, который нельзя распознать без определённого ключа. Обратный процедура именуется декодированием и восстанавливает начальное содержание. Различные коды задействуют 1хбет для поддержания разных степеней защиты.

Общедоступные данные предоставлены любому пользователю без запретов. Такая информация не нуждается особой защиты и может вольно распространяться. Иллюстрациями служат публичные сообщения или информационные материалы.

Секретные данные требуют ограничения проникновения и защиты от посторонних субъектов. К конфиденциальной данным причисляются личные данные, деловые секреты, банковские данные. Организации задействуют 1xbet казино для пресечения утечки закрытых данных.

Симметрические способы шифрования: идея одного ключа

Симметрическое шифрование основано на эксплуатации единого ключа для изменения и возвращения данных. Автор использует ключ для шифрования послания, а получатель использует тот же ключ для дешифрования. Оба стороны взаимодействия вынуждены заблаговременно согласовать о секретном ключе.

Основное преимущество симметрических способов заключается в большой быстроте проведения информации. Вычислительные действия предполагают наименьших ресурсов процессора, что даёт шифровать огромные объёмы данных за небольшое время. Банки задействуют 1xbet для обеспечения миллионов транзакций каждодневно.

Основная сложность симметричного шифрования сопряжена с передачей ключей между участниками. Пересылка секретного ключа по небезопасному каналу генерирует опасность получения хакерами. При утечке ключа всякая криптованная информация оказывается видимой.

Известные симметрические способы включают AES, DES и Blowfish. Стандарт AES полагается максимально безопасным и используется государственными организациями. Алгоритм допускает ключи размером 128, 192 и 256 бит для 1хбет в соответствии от условий решения.

Асимметрическая криптография: набор ключей и обмен информацией

Асимметричное шифрование использует два математически взаимосвязанных ключа для охраны сведений. Открытый ключ циркулирует свободно и доступен всем заинтересованным. Закрытый ключ содержится в конфиденциальности и известен только владельцу. Сведения, защищённая одним ключом, декодируется только сопряжённым ключом.

Процесс обмена сообщениями осуществляется данным манером. Отправитель извлекает общедоступный ключ адресата из публичного хранилища. Затем отправитель криптует письмо этим ключом и отправляет сведения. Реципиент использует свой закрытый ключ для расшифровки материала.

Асимметрическая криптография решает проблему раздачи ключей, типичную для симметрических решений. Субъектам взаимодействия не нужно заблаговременно условливаться о секретном ключе. Открытые ключи отправляются по стандартным маршрутам коммуникации без риска разглашения.

Ключевые методы асимметрического шифрования охватывают:

  • RSA — крайне востребованный способ, базирующийся на сложности факторизации огромных чисел
  • ECC — эксплуатирует 1xbet казино на базе эллиптических кривых, нуждается меньшей размера ключа
  • ElGamal — эксплуатируется для кодирования и генерации электронных подписей

Хеш-функции: одностороннее трансформация и контроль целостности

Хеш-функция является собой математический способ, который преобразует информацию произвольного объёма в строку фиксированной размера. Продукт изменения называется хеш-суммой или хешем. Специфика хеш-функции кроется в исключении восстановления оригинальных информации из вычисленного хеша.

Криптографические хеш-функции располагают тремя важными качествами. Первое особенность — детерминированность, когда равные входные данные неизменно формируют идентичный хеш. Второе характеристика затрагивает сопротивляемости к коллизиям. Третье свойство состоит в лавинном эффекте, когда незначительное вариация входных данных целиком меняет выход.

Контроль целостности информации образует ключевое использование хеш-функций. Автор формирует хеш-сумму файла до пересылкой. Адресат вторично формирует хеш принятого файла и соотносит итоги. Равенство хеш-сумм удостоверяет, что файл не был искажён.

Распространённые хеш-функции содержат SHA-256, SHA-3 и MD5. Метод SHA-256 генерирует хеш размером 256 бит и массово используется в 1xbet для поддержания безопасности переводов. Неактуальный MD5 не рекомендуется для важных задействований.

Цифровые автографы: как удостоверяется достоверность источника

Электронная автограф является собой криптографический инструмент, который удостоверяет авторство цифрового документа. Методика базируется на асимметричном кодировании и хеш-функциях. Цифровая автограф гарантирует, что документ создан конкретным автором и не был модифицирован.

Процесс формирования электронной автографа включает несколько шагов. Сначала источник определяет хеш-сумму файла с посредством криптографической функции. Далее полученный хеш кодируется закрытым ключом источника. Закодированный хеш становится электронной подписью и добавляется к материалу.

Верификация аутентичности производится адресатом материала. Реципиент расшифровывает автограф открытым ключом источника и получает оригинальный хеш. Параллельно реципиент лично рассчитывает хеш-сумму доставленного материала. Соответствие двух хеш-сумм удостоверяет аутентичность создания и отсутствие корректировок.

Цифровые подписи повсеместно эксплуатируются в цифровом делопроизводстве организаций. Правительственные структуры задействуют 1хбет для подтверждения формальных документов и отчётов. Финансовые платформы требуют цифровые автографы для санкционирования значительных расчётов и экономических операций.

Производство и размещение криптографических ключей

Создание криптографических ключей требует применения качественных источников непредсказуемости. Плохой производитель формирует угадываемые ключи, которые атакующие могут угадать. Сегодняшние операционные системы задействуют технические производители, накапливающие энтропию из физических процессов: активности мыши, нажиманий клавиш, шума коммуникационных интерфейсов.

Качество генерации прямо сказывается на безопасность целой решения. Программные механизмы задействуют математические методы для формирования последовательностей. Подобные генераторы требуют начального числа, который вынужден быть истинно рандомным.

Сохранение конфиденциальных ключей является чрезвычайно ключевую цель цифровой безопасности. Ключи нельзя размещать в незащищённом виде на жестком хранилище. Выделенные механизмы — физические блоки защищённости — обеспечивают защищенное содержание без шанса выгрузки.

Программные приёмы сохранения охватывают шифрование ключей посредством помощью мастер-пароля. Юзер помнит единственный надёжный шифр, который охраняет любые прочие ключи. Предприятия задействуют 1xbet казино для объединённого руководства ключами и контроля проникновения служащих.

Стандартные бреши и недочёты при применении криптографии

Неправильное использование криптографических способов формирует критические уязвимости в защите данных. Разработчики нередко делают промахи при внедрении криптографии в программное продукт. Даже безопасные методы становятся слабыми при неправильной реализации.

Использование неактуальных методов является распространенную проблему сохранности. Разнообразные механизмы продолжают использовать MD5 или DES, несмотря на найденные уязвимости. Киберпреступники эффективно компрометируют подобные способы с через актуальных вычислительных средств.

Ненадёжные коды и малые ключи подрывают результативность всякой криптографической инфраструктуры. Юзеры устанавливают примитивные пароли, которые просто вычисляются методом подбора. Ключи короткой длины взламываются за разумное срок.

Главные недочёты при обращении с криптографией охватывают:

  • Содержание ключей вместе с защищёнными сведениями в одной системе
  • Игнорирование валидации сертификатов при формировании безопасных каналов
  • Повторное применение временных ключей и стартовых векторов
  • Пропуск патчей защищённости для 1хбет в криптографических пакетах

Применение криптографии в будничной жизни: HTTPS, мессенджеры, транзакции

Протокол HTTPS охраняет передачу данных между браузером пользователя и веб-сервером. Каждое посещение ресурса с префиксом https автоматически включает кодирование соединения. Браузер и сервер делятся ключами и передают сведения в зашифрованном виде. Атакующие не могут перехватить коды, номера карт или личные сообщения при эксплуатации HTTPS.

Актуальные мессенджеры задействуют комплексное кодирование для охраны переписки пользователей. Письма кодируются на гаджете источника и декодируются только на девайсе адресата. Серверы мессенджера пересылают защищённые информацию без возможности увидеть контент. Известные продукты применяют 1xbet казино для гарантирования приватности миллиардов писем постоянно.

Цифровые расчётные платформы рассчитывают на криптографию для обеспечения финансовых операций. Финансовые карты включают микросхемы с криптографическими ключами, которые формируют разовые коды для любой транзакции. Портативные приложения банков криптуют информацию перед транспортировкой на сервер. Методика блокчейн задействует криптографические автографы для подтверждения транзакций в виртуальных валютах.

Leave a Reply